Desired Qualifications:

  • Master’s degree in Occupational Therapy from an accredited program.
  • Valid OT licensure in California (or eligibility to obtain).
  • Experience in school-based OT roles, serving PreK-8th grade preferred.
  • Proficiency with teletherapy platforms (though all services are in-person at this time).
  • Flexibility to travel between multiple school sites.
  • Strong communication, teamwork, and organizational skills.
  • Key Responsibilities:

  • Deliver evidence-based occupational therapy services to a diverse PreK-8th grade caseload.
  • Develop and implement individualized education plans (IEPs).
  • Collaborate with academic staff, families, and other related service providers.
  • Evaluate student progress and adjust intervention strategies accordingly.
  • Maintain detailed records and document student performance.
  • Adapt to various school environments and support dynamic student needs.
  • Benefits Include:

  • Non-taxable stipends and comprehensive travel assistance.
  • Premium compensation for your expertise.
  • Full healthcare benefits and 401(k) plan.
  • Reliable, full-time hours (40 per week), Monday to Friday.
